This bug was fixed in the package linux-oem-6.0 - 6.0.0-1010.10
---------------
linux-oem-6.0 (6.0.0-1010.10) jammy; urgency=medium
* jammy/linux-oem-6.0: 6.0.0-1010.10 -proposed tracker (LP: #2001070)
* Microphone mute LED not working as expected after pressing the mic mute
hotkey (LP: #2000909)
- ALSA: hda/realtek: Apply dual codec fixup for Dell Latitude laptops
* Soundwire support for the Intel RPL Gen 0C40/0C11 platforms (LP: #2000030)
- SAUCE: 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: add configuration for variant of 0C40
product
- SAUCE: 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: add configuration for variant of 0C11
product
* Keeps rebooting with AMD W6400, W6600, and W6800 graphic cards
(LP: #2000110)
- drm/amdgpu: disable BACO support on more cards
* Fix SUT can't displayed after resume from WB/CB with dGFX
installed(FR:6/10)[RX6300][RX6500] (LP: #1999836)
- drm/amd/display: No display after resume from WB/CB
* Soundwire support for the Intel RPL Gen platforms (LP: #1997944)
- 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i-intel-rpl-match: add rpl_sdca_3_in_1 support
- ASoC: Intel: sof_sdw: Add support for SKU 0C10 product
- 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: add SKU 0C10 SoundWire configuration
- ASoC: Intel: sof_sdw: Add support for SKU 0C40 product
- 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: add SKU 0C40 SoundWire configuration
- ASoC: Intel: sof_sdw: Add support for SKU 0C4F product
- ASoC: rt1318: Add RT1318 SDCA vendor-specific driver
- ASoC: intel: sof_sdw: add rt1318 codec support.
- ASoC: Intel: sof_sdw: Add support for SKU 0C11 product
- 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: add SKU 0C11 SoundWire configuration
- SAUCE: 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: update codec addr on 0C11/0C4F product
- [Config] enable CONFIG_SND_SOC_RT1318_SDW
* Add additional Mediatek MT7922 BT device ID (LP: #1998885)
- Bluetooth: btusb: Add a new VID/PID 0489/e0f2 for MT7922
* Mute/mic LEDs no function on a HP platfrom (LP: #1998882)
- ALSA: hda/realtek: fix mute/micmute LEDs for a HP ProBook
* Enable Intel FM350 wwan CCCI driver port logging (LP: #1997686)
- net: wwan: t7xx: use union to group port type specific data
- net: wwan: t7xx: Add port for modem logging
* CVE-2022-4378
- proc: proc_skip_spaces() shouldn't think it is working on C strings
- proc: avoid integer type confusion in get_proc_long
* Add cs35l41 firmware loading support (LP: #1995957)
- ALSA: hda/realtek: More robust component matching for CS35L41
-- Timo Aaltonen <[email protected]> Wed, 04 Jan 2023
11:54:42 +0200

Bug description:
[SRU Justification]
[Impact]
Missing support for two additional product model of Intel RPL Gen
Soundwire.
[Fix]
Two additional commits merged in upstream sof development repository
on GitHub.
[Test Case]
Apply the two changes along with an alsa ucm conf fix, then perform audio
automatic/manual checkbox tests.
[Where problems could occur]
New hardware. No known issue so far, but might have minor issues in
the future.
[Other Info]
Nominated for U/L/OEM-6.0/OEM-6.1. Depending on fixes from bug
1997944.
========== original bug report ==========
This is a follow-up to bug 1997944 that supports more RPL gen
platforms.
Staging fixes:
*
https://github.com/thesofproject/linux/commit/9aacc6f5c422b98ef8ea98d190a8f6db9aa447c4
("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: add configuration for variant of 0C40 product")
*
https://github.com/thesofproject/linux/commit/e3707e4dd275bc731f6ed4067a2694534675ca52
("ASoC: Intel: soc-acpi: add configuration for variant of 0C11 product")
